After a prolonged illness, Michael "Mickey" Kindred, age 66 of Smithland, KY, departed this earth bound for paradise on Tuesday, November 27, 2012 at 1:52 a.m. at Vanderbilt University Hospital Palliative Center.

He was a graduate of Heath High School and Paducah Community College.

Soon after he married his wife, Shari, he joined the U.S. Army where he served as a communication specialist stationed at Ft. Gordon, GA, and Fort Hood, TX and Seoul, Korea. Upon his discharge from the Army he was hired by South Central Bell where he was employed until his retirement in 1999.

He enjoyed hunting and fishing and gardening with his grandchildren.

He was a member of the Potter's House Baptist Worship Center where he served as a deacon. He was a devoted Christian and a loving example to his family, church and many friends.

His parents were Alfred L. and Mary Lou Burt Kindred.

He is survived by his loving wife and best friend for 46 years, Sheri Walker Kindred; three daughters who adored him, Shelley (Scott) Gray, Melissa A "Missy" (Brian) Lowrance and Jodi (Charles) Watkins, eight grandchildren who considered their "Paw" their hero, Haley and Madison Gray, Breanna, Hannah and Rebecca Lowrance, and Joshua and wife Sarah, Micah and Samuel Watkins.

He was preceded by a daughter Melanie Anne, his father Alfred, and brother David Patrick.
